The bamboo

ONE DAY I DECIDED TO QUIT
I quit my job,
my relationship,
my spirituality…
I wanted to quit my life.
I went to the woods to have one last talk with god

“God”, I asked,
“Can you give me one good reason not to quit?”.His answer surprised me. “Look around”, He said. “Do you see the fern and the bamboo ? “Yes”, I replied. “When I planted the fern and the bamboo seeds, I took very good care of them. I gave them light. I gave them water.The fern quickly grew from the earth. Its brilliant green covered the floor.Yet nothing came from the bamboo seed. But I did not quit on the bamboo. In the second year the Fern grew more vibrant and plentiful. And again, nothing came from the bamboo seed. But I did not quit on the bamboo.  He said, “In year three there was still nothing from the bamboo seed.But I would not quit. In year four, again, there was nothing from the bamboo seed. I would not quit.” He said. “Then in the fifth year a tiny sprout emerged from the earth. Compared to the fern it was seemingly small and insignificant. But just 6 months later the bamboo rose to over 100 feet tall. It had spent the five years growing roots. Those roots made it strong and gave it what it needed to survive.

I would not give any of my creations a challenge it could not handle.”

He asked me. “Did you know, my child, that all this time you have been struggling, you have actually been growing roots”.

“I would not quit on the bamboo.I will never quit on you.”

“Don’t compare yourself to others.” He said.

”The bamboo had a different Purpose than the fern.
Yet they both make the forest beautiful.”

"Your time will come”, God said to me.
“You will rise high”.

“How high should I rise?” I asked.

“How high will the bamboo rise?” He asked in return.

“As high as it can?” I questioned.

”Yes.” He said, “Give Me glory by rising as high as you can.”

I left the forest and brought back this story.

Never, Never, Never, Give up!!

Are You Hurt ?

On his first day in office as President, when Abraham Lincoln entered to give his inaugural address , one man stood up. He was a rich Aristocrat. He said, “Mr. Lincoln, you should not forget that your father used to make shoes for my family.” And the whole Senate laughed; they thought they had made a fool of Lincoln. But certain people are made of a totally different mettle. Lincoln looked at the man directly in the eye and said, “Sir, I know that my father used to make shoes for your family, and there will be many others here. Because he made shoes the way nobody else can, he was a creator. His shoes were not just shoes; he poured his whole soul into them. I want to ask you, have you any complaint? Because I know how to make shoes myself. If you have any complaint I can make you another pair of shoes. But as far as I know, nobody has ever complained about my father’s shoes. He was a genius, a great creator and I am proud of my father”.
The whole Senate was struck dumb. They could not understand what kind of man Abraham Lincoln was. He was proud because his father did his job so well that not even a single complaint had ever been heard.

Remember:

“No one can hurt you without your consent.”
“It is not what happens to us that hurts us. It is our response that hurts us. Be excellent at your work no matter what work you do,

Happiness is always yours.

MIracle

An eight-year-old child heard her parents talking about her little brother. All she knew was that he was very sick and they had no money left. They were moving to a smaller house because they could not afford to stay in the present house after paying the doctor's bills. Only a very costly surgery could save him now and there was no one to loan them the money.

When she heard her daddy say to her tearful mother with whispered desperation, 'Only a miracle can save him now', the little girl went to her bedroom and pulled her piggy bank from its hiding place in the closet. She poured all the change out on the floor and counted it carefully.

Clutching the precious piggy bank tightly, she slipped out the back door and made her way six blocks to the local drugstore. She took a quarter from her bank and placed it on the glass counter.

"And what do you want?" asked the pharmacist.

"It's for my little brother," the girl answered back. "He's really very sick and I want to buy a miracle."

"I beg your pardon?" said the pharmacist.

"His name is Andrew and he has something bad growing inside his head and my daddy says only a miracle can save him. So how much does a miracle cost?"

"We don't sell miracles here, child. I'm sorry," the pharmacist said, smiling sadly at the little girl.

"Listen, I have the money to pay for it. If it isn't enough, I can try and get some more. Just tell me how much it costs."

In the shop was a well-dressed customer. He stooped down and asked the little girl, "What kind of a miracle does you brother need?"

"I don't know," she replied with her eyes welling up. "He's really sick and mommy says he needs an operation. But my daddy can't pay for it, so I have brought my savings".

"How much do you have?" asked the man.

"One dollar and eleven cents; but I can try and get some more", she answered barely audibly.

"Well, what a coincidence," smiled the man, "A dollar and eleven cents - the exact price of a miracle for little brothers."

He took her money in one hand and held her hand with the other. He said, "Take me to where you live. I want to see your brother and meet your parents. Let's see if I have the kind of miracle you need."

That well-dressed man was Dr Carlton Armstrong, a neurosurgeon. The operation was completed without charge and it wasn't long before Andrew was home again and doing well.

"That surgery," her mom whispered, "was a real miracle. I wonder how much it would have cost."

The little girl smiled. She knew exactly how much the miracle cost ... one dollar and eleven cents ... plus the faith of a little child.

Perseverance can make miracles happen! Miracle can come in various forms - as a doctor, as a lawyer, as a teacher, as a police ,as a friend, as a stranger and many others..

A river cuts the rock not because of its power, but because of its consistency.

Never lose your hope & keep walking towards your vision.

Poor or Rich

Who is poor?

A wealthy woman goes to a saree store and tells the boy at the counter "Bhaiya show some cheap sarees. It is my son's marriage and I have to give to my maid."

After sometime, the maid comes to the saree shop and tells the boy at the counter "Bhaiya show some expensive sarees. I want to gift my Mistress on her son's marriage"

Poverty is in the mind or in the purse?

Who is Rich?

Once, a lady with her family was staying in a 3-star hotel for a picnic. She was the mother of a 6 month old baby.
"Can I get 1 cup of milk?" asked the lady to the 3-star hotel manager.
"Yes madam", he replied.
"But it will cost 100 bucks". "No problem", said the lady.
While driving back from hotel, the child was hungry again.
They stopped at a road side tea stall and took milk from the tea vendor
"How much?” she asked the tea vendor.
"Madam, we don't charge money for kid's milk", the old man said with a smile.
"Let me know if you need more for the journey". The lady took one more cup and left.
She wondered, "Who’s richer? The hotel manager or the old tea vendor?

Sometimes, in the race for more money, we forget that we are all humans. Let's help someone in need, without expecting something in return. It will make us feel better than what money can.

मक्की का दाना

एक समय की बात हैं, के श्री गुरू नानक देव जी महाराज और उनके दो शिष्य बाला और मरदाना किसी गाँव में जा रहे थे। चलते-चलते रास्ते में एक मकई का खेत आया। बाला स्वाभाविक बहुत कम बोलता था, मगर जो मरदाना था, वो तर्क करता था। मकई का खेत देख कर मरदाने ने गुरू नानकजी महाराज से सवाल किया के बाबाजी इस मकई के खेत में जितने दाने हैं, क्या वो सब पहले से निर्धारित कर दिऐ गए हैं कि कौन इस का हकदार हैं और यह किस के मुँह में जाऐंगे। तो इस पर गुरू नानकजी महाराज ने कहा बिल्कुल इस संसार में कहीं भी कोई भी खाने योग्य वनस्पति पर मोहर पहले से ही लग गई हैं और जिसके नाम की मोहर होगी वही जीव उसका ग्रास करेगा। गुरूजी की इस बात ने मरदाने के मन् के अन्दर कई सवाल खड़े कर दिए, मरदाने ने मकई के खेत से एक मक्का तोड़ लिया और उसका एक दाना निकाल कर हथेली पर रख लिया और गुरू नानकजी महाराज से यह पूछने लगा बाबाजी कृपा करके आप मुझे बताए के इस दाने पर किसका नाम लिखा हैं, इस पर गुरू नानकजी महाराज ने जवाब दिया के इस दाने पर एक मुर्गी का नाम लिखा हैं। मरदाने ने गुरूजी के सामने बड़ी चालाकी दिखाते हुए, मकई का वो दाना अपने मुँह मे फेंक लिया और गुरूजी से कहने लगा के कुदरत का यह नियम तो बढ़ी आसानी से टूट गया। मरदाने ने जैसे ही वो दाना निगला वो दाना मरदाने की श्वास नली में फस गया। अब मरदाने की हालत तीर लगे कबूतर जैसी हो गई। मरदाने ने गुरू नानक देव जी को कहा के बाबाजी कुछ कीजिए नहीं तो मैं मर जाउंगा, गुरू नानक देव जी महाराज ने कहा, बेटा ! मैं क्या करू कोई वैद्य या हकीम ही इसको निकाल सकता हैं। पास के गाँव मे चलते हैं, वहाँ किसी हकीम को दिखाते है। मरदाने को लेकर वो पास के एक गाँव में चले गए।

वहाँ एक हकीम मिले उस हकीम ने मरदाने की नाक मे नसवार डाल दी, नसवार बहुत तेज थी नसवार सुंघते ही मरदाने को छींके आनी शुरू हो गई। मरदाने के छीँकने से मकई का वो दाना गले से निकल कर बाहर गिर गया। जैसे ही दाना बाहर गिरा पास ही खड़ी मुर्गी ने झट से वो दाना खा लिया। मरदाने ने गुरू नानक देव जी से क्षमा माँगी और कहा बाबाजी मुझे माफ़ कर दीजिए, मैंने आपकी बात पर शक किया।

Act of God!

Once upon a time Shri Krishna and Arjun saw a poor brahmin begging when they went for a stroll. Arjun had pity on him and he gave a small bag full of gold coins to him. Receiving it the brahmin  started for his house happily but a robber snatched the bag from him on the way. The anguished brahmin again started begging. The next day Arjun again saw the brahmin and asked him the reason for begging again. On hearing the painful happening with the brahmin, once again he had pity on him and this time he gave him gemstone ruby.
The brahmin took it and reached his home and he hid the same in pot because of fear of its being stolen. He slept soundly as he was very tired. While he was sleeping , his wife took the pot and went to the river to fetch water in it. When she dipped the pot into the river the ruby also floated away with the flow of water. When the brahmin came to know about it, cursing his luck he again started begging. When Arjun and Shri Krishna saw him in this poor condition again, They went to him  to know what all had happened to him again. At this Arjun felt disappointed and thought prosperity can never come in the life of this. unfortunate brahmin . Lord Krishna smiled and said "Now, look how his fortune will change!". Lord krishna  gave him two paise . At this Arjun  asked him " oh lord when the gold coins and ruby could not help him to get rid of his poverty. Then how would these two paisa help him ".   Hearing this god smiled and asked Arjun to follow the brahmin. On the way the brahmin thought while walking that he could not get the food even for a single person with this 2 paise and why the god had given him such a small amount in charity.
While he was thinking so he saw a fisherman with the fish struggling for its life in the net. Brahmin had pity on it. And he thought that these two paise will not satisfy his hunger. Then he bought that fish from the fisherman to save its life and put it into his kamandal. When the fish felt uneasy in it then ruby came out of its mouth. The brahmin shrieked with happiness saying "I have got it. Ihave got it.!!"
At that time luckily the robber who had robbed him of the gold coins was passing through the same path and  heard the words of  brahmin and  thought that brahmin had recoginized him  He started begging pardon of the brahmin out of fear and returned him all the gold coins.In this war the brahmin manage to get back all his gold coins and ruby. Observing this Arjun bowed before god and understood the secret message of the act of God!

God is everwhere

Once a  man had the strong desire to have glimpse of God. He heard to the celestial announcement of God at night that "I am here and i shall come to you". The man got up in the morning & sat near the door & kept waiting for a long time, at that moment a poor man appeared before him & asked for something to eat but he didnt left that place giving the plea that he was waiting for God. After some time a blind man approached him & asked him for help to cross the road but again he gave the plea that he was waiting for God. After some time a thirsty man came & asked for water but he did not move from his place saying that he was waiting for God. In this way the whole day passed and God did'nt appear before him.At night he again heard celestial announcement that " I came to your place thrice, once I asked for water, the other time for food and in the  last to help me cross the road but you couldn't recognize me". God resides in every heart so we can feel his presence in all his creations by helping them in the hour of need.

The Self Defence


Once a saint visited village where all people were in trouble due to fear of a snake. The snake decided to have a glimpse of saint to get the blessings.When he met the saint for the first time , he was impressed by his divinity and decided to learn the lessons of life from the saint. The saint said that he is allowed to hunt for his food only and he should abandon killing of people.After that the behaviour of the snake was completely changed. Even the people of the village were relieved. But the life of snake became more difficult as he stopped biting people, Even people were aware of the change behaviour of snake. One day one farmer needed one rope for his work. Instead he decided to use snake for his work. This misuse badly hurt snake. He reached the saint. The saint was shocked to see the terrible condition of snake. He narrated the whole incidence of misuse of farmer and said that due to his promise he did not harm the farmer. The saint replied that he ordered him to stop biting people but not to stop hissing and for his self defense which was vital.It is very important in the world of spirituality too to protect oneself from the enemy. The words of the saint helped the snake to learn the exact meaning of the lesson.
